Heroes Morpheus (Laurence Fishburne) and Trinity (Carrie-Anne Moss) are trying to bring a mysterious entity known as the Keymaker (Randal Duk Kim) out of the Matrix. It is up to Neo (Keanu Reeves) and his band to find a way to save Zion from destruction. Then there's Agent Smith. Mr Smith has developed the ability to clone himself again and again. Mr Smith now is a rogue virus reproducing himself almost overzealously in a single-minded pursuit of Neo and his friends.In a quest to save the human race from extinction, they gain greater insight into the construct of The Matrix and Neo's pivotal role in the fate of mankind.
